TM only throttles Unifi/Streamyx traffic if it detects that your are using P2P.

So if you are going to P2P, use a VPN.

Not sure about Maxis.

no matter how you look at the combination, this is how the 3 stooges shared the pie,

TIME takes their share from apartments and condos, they cannot touch landed properties at all.

Maxis takes their share for landed properties with the cheaper packages, 10 and 20 mbps

Unifi takes the rest, 30 and 50 mbps.

win/win/win.

the biggest losers are basically everyone else in Malaysia.
